Check the triangular plate at the back of the passenger-side head. Manual 86's tend to have a small drip there, which leaks right onto the header (or the overpipe?).

Rub your finger at the bottom of the plate, if there's oil clean it and re-test a couple of days later.

You can either purchase aftermarket plates with a gasket (should be about $100), or re-seal the existing plate with a heat- and oil-resistant sealant.
